75. Mandarin Oriental Milan Opens Two Suites
Mandarin Oriental, Milan is now offering guests two suites inspired by Milanese design masters, Piero Fornasetti and Gio Ponti. The new Milano Suite and Premier Suite complete the hotel, which opened in July 2015. The two new suites are 100 square metres in size, and each has a living room, bedroom, master bathroom and separate guest bathroom.

78. Thai Airways Organises 15 Hajj Flights from Three Airports in Thailand
Thai Airways has arranged special flights for Muslims in Thailand to attend the Hajj Pilgrimage in Saudi Arabia, with flights departing from Narathiwat, Suvarnabhumi and Krabi airports to Medina Airport in Saudi Arabia. Thai Airways has arranged 15 special round trip flights that will be able to accommodate approximately 4,325 pilgrims.
79. Singapore Airlines to Renovate Changi T3 Lounges
Singapore Airlines (SIA) is to invest more than SGD50 million in a major revamp of its SilverKris and KrisFlyer Gold Lounges at Changi Airport Terminal 3. Renovations are due to commence in August 2019 and are expected to be completed by mid-2021.
